About the Role

We have an exciting opportunity for a Management Accountant to join the team in our Launceston office. This role collaborates with the finance team and the wider business in the development of accurate and timely financial reporting and analysis.

Reporting to the Head of Corporate Services, the role's responsibilities will include:

  • Preparation of monthly management reports, including Profit and Loss, Balance Sheet and Cashflow within designated timeframes
  • Preparation of journal entries and reconciliation of all balance sheet accounts, including intercompany balances
  • Review of the reservations system, and work with the Guest Services team and Assistant Accountant to ensure revenue is reconciled and correct
  • Oversee the fortnightly payroll cycle, including assisting Assistant Management Accountant with processing of timesheets and payment of all payroll related items including wages, superannuation and associated taxes. Provide a reconciliation of wages fortnightly, explaining significant variances to budget.
  • Monitor accounts receivable/payable and work with key stakeholders within the business and operational departments to ensure all outstanding accounts are collected/paid within agreed terms
  • Monitor and ensure all compliance obligations are adhered with including lodgments, the timely payment of all statutory charges, taxes and the Superannuation Guarantee obligations
  • Participate in the annual operations and capex budget process
  • Act as a key contact for external audits including providing documentation, answering queries and coordinating responses from other TWG staff
  • Implementation and overview of applicable internal controls including internal audit reporting
  • Ad hoc financial analysis as required
  • Assist in the mentoring and development of the wider finance team to ensure their continuous professional improvement

The ideal candidate for this key role will have the following skills and experience:

  • 3+ years’ experience in business services, financial or management accounting, supported by tertiary qualifications
  • Professional accounting qualification (CPA or CA) would be highly regarded
  • Demonstrated experience in preparing timely and accurate consolidated financial statements
  • Demonstrated experience with balance sheet reconciliations
  • Exceptional verbal and written communication skills, coupled with the ability to communicate with professionalism, warmth, and accuracy
  • Strong attention to detail with well-developed time management skills
  • Experience using Sage300 would be highly desirable but is not a requirement of the role
